Edith E. Cusack
b. 5 September 1865
Also known as Edith Eleanora Cusack, Elenora Edith Cusack
Artist (Painter)
Painter and art teacher. Resident of Sydney, New South Wales.
Biographical Data
b. 5 September 1865 Nelson, New Zealand
